How to fill out the NZ Westpac JN15467 online
Filling out the NZ Westpac JN15467 form is essential for individuals who are tax residents in foreign jurisdictions. This guide will provide you with a clear and supportive walkthrough on how to complete this online form effectively and accurately.
Follow the steps to complete the NZ Westpac JN15467 form online.
- Click the ‘Get Form’ button to obtain the form and open it in the appropriate online editor.
- Begin by entering your personal details in section A. Use block letters to provide your first, middle, and last names. Include your date of birth and ensure you fill in your permanent residential address correctly, avoiding PO boxes and temporary addresses.
- In section B, declare your foreign citizenship or residency for tax purposes. Answer the questions regarding US citizenship and tax residency in other countries. If applicable, provide the names of those countries and your Tax Information Number (TIN). If you do not have a TIN, indicate the reason as per the guidelines provided.
- If you identified as a non-US citizen or non-US resident for tax purposes in section C, indicate whether you were born in the US and provide the necessary supporting documentation if applicable. Ensure you follow the instructions for attaching the required documentation to the back of the form.
- In section D, read and acknowledge the declaration statement. Sign the form and enter the date. If you are signing on behalf of an individual under 18, include the contact number and print the full name of the person acting on behalf of the individual.
- Ensure that all relevant sections of the form are completed thoroughly. Attach any necessary supporting documentation, taking care to provide only copies.
- Return the completed form to the specified address. After submission, remember that your account information may be reported to the NZ Inland Revenue Department.

What is marital misconduct?
Marital misconduct refers to conduct that is alleged to have caused the erosion of a marriage. In some states the spouse found guilty of marital misconduct will be adversely affected during property division, distribution of spousal support, or awarding attorney's fees.
What is inappropriate marital conduct in Tennessee?
In Tennessee, inappropriate marital conduct means a spouse has caused pain, anguish or distress to the other party and rendered continued cohabitation improper, unendurable, intolerable, or unacceptable. In other states, marital misconduct can be the equivalent of inappropriate marital conduct.
